Story summary
- Republican donors rally behind Secretary of State Marco Rubio for a potential 2028 presidential run, launching a Draft Rubio movement.
- Rubio's rising profile is tied to his Iran conflict involvement, boosting expectations for his candidacy.
- Vice President JD Vance presents a challenge, with strong support from influential GOP figures and donors that could hinder Rubio.
- Polls show disapproval of the Iran strikes, complicating Rubio's position as he navigates the landscape.
